Vitaliy Momot (born 2 April 1990 in Ukrainian SSR) is a professional Ukrainian football defender who plays for FC Poltava.

After playing three seasons for the senior squad of FC Vorskla Poltava he was transferred to FC Kremin Kremenchuk in early 2011. On 30 March 2012 he joined FC Poltava.
